DESCRIPTION

Henry set up Happy and built the company around the idea that people work best when they feel good and are treated well. He spoke to the Summercamp attendees about how we can build startups based on trust and freedom.

Behaviours of Great Managers

07/04/23 All rights reserved © Mutual Ventures Ltd 2013

8

Activity: Identify the two most important

– Project Oxygen: Top 8•Technical skills•Good communicator•Help with career development•Be productive and results-oriented•Empower your team and don't micromanage •Express interest•Be a good coach •Clear vision

Behaviours of Great Managers

07/04/23 All rights reserved © Mutual Ventures Ltd 2013

9

1. Be a good coach 2. Empower your team and don't micromanage 3. Express interest 4. Be productive and results-oriented5. Good communicator6. Help with career development7. Clear vision8. Key technical skills.
